Maybe, but the Olympic as the only surviving ship of the class was just unceremoniously scrapped in 1937. During and immediately after the Great Depression there was no use anymore for the pre-war ocean liners and no willingness yet to preserve any of them. That became a thing only in the 1970s or so when there were hardly any left.
